Advertisement
aggressiveviking

Untitled

Feb 19th, 2020
172
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
text 1.80 KB | None | 0 0
  1. import java.util.Scanner;
  2.  
  3. public class P05_FitnessCenter {
  4. public static void main(String[] args) {
  5. Scanner scan = new Scanner(System.in);
  6.  
  7. int visitors = Integer.parseInt(scan.nextLine());
  8. int back = 0;
  9. int chest = 0;
  10. int legs = 0;
  11. int abs = 0;
  12. int proteinShake = 0;
  13. int proteinBar = 0;
  14. int training = 0;
  15. int shopping = 0;
  16.  
  17. for (int i = 0; i < visitors; i++) {
  18. String activity = scan.nextLine();
  19. if ("Back".equals(activity)) {
  20. back++;
  21. training++;
  22. } else if ("Chest".equals(activity)) {
  23. chest++;
  24. training++;
  25. } else if ("Legs".equals(activity)) {
  26. legs++;
  27. training++;
  28. } else if ("Abs".equals(activity)) {
  29. abs++;
  30. training++;
  31. } else if ("Protein shake".equals(activity)) {
  32. proteinShake++;
  33. shopping++;
  34. } else if ("Protein bar".equals(activity)) {
  35. proteinBar++;
  36. shopping++;
  37. }
  38. }
  39. System.out.println(String.format("%d - back", back));
  40. System.out.println(String.format("%d - chest", chest));
  41. System.out.println(String.format("%d - legs", legs));
  42. System.out.println(String.format("%d - abs", abs));
  43. System.out.println(String.format("%d - protein shake", proteinShake));
  44. System.out.println(String.format("%d - protein bar", proteinBar));
  45. System.out.println(String.format("%.2f%% - work out", (training * 1.0 / (training + shopping)) * 100));
  46. System.out.println(String.format("%.2f%% - protein", (shopping * 1.0 / (training + shopping)) * 100));
  47. }
  48. }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ement